🥩🧀 Philly Cheesesteak Pasta 🍝
🛒 Ingredients:
12 oz pasta (penne or rotini work well)
1 lb ground beef or thinly sliced steak
1 green bell pepper, diced
1 small onion, diced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tbsp olive oil
2 tbsp flour
2 cups beef broth
1 cup milk
1 ½ cups shredded provolone cheese (or mozzarella)
Salt and pepper to taste
👩🍳 Directions:
Cook the Pasta:
Boil pasta in salted water according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
Sauté the Veggies & Meat:
In a large skillet, heat olive oil. Add onions and bell pepper, sauté until soft. Add garlic and cook 1 more minute. Add ground beef or steak and cook until browned. Drain excess grease.
Make the Sauce:
Sprinkle flour over the meat mixture and stir for 1 minute. Slowly whisk in beef broth and milk. Simmer until slightly thickened.
Add Cheese & Pasta:
Stir in shredded cheese until melted. Add cooked pasta and mix well. Simmer on low heat for 2–3 minutes to let flavors blend.
🍽️ Serve & Time
⏱ Ready in: 30 minutes
🍴 Serves: 4–6
